"Ten Free
Gifts for Christmas"
You don't even have to shop for
them...
1. The gift of LISTENING - why not give this
valuable gift to someone who lives alone? And you must really listen.
No interrupting, not planning your response. Just listen.
2. The gift of SIGNS OF AFFECTION - be generous
with your hugs, kisses and gentle squeezes of the hand. Let these
actions demonstrate the love inside YOU.
3. The gift of a NOTE - it can be as simple as
"I Love You" or as creative as a sonnet. Put you notes where they
will surprise your loved ones.
4. The gift of LAUGHTER - just cut out a
cartoon, save a clever article. Your gift will say, "I live to laugh
with you."
5. The gift of a COMPLIMENT - a simple "You
look good in blue," or "I like your hair," or "Good supper, honey"
can be of greatest value to those who may feel they are being taken
for granted.
6. The gift of a FAVOUR - help with dishes,
clean out the basement, etc.
7. The gift of LEAVING ALONE - there are times
in our lives when we want nothing better than to be left alone.
Become more sensitive to those times and give solitude.
8. The gift of a CHEERFUL DISPOSITION - try to
be cheerful to those you love especially.
9. The gift of a GAME - offer to play your
loved one's favourite game. Even if you lose, you'll be a
winner.
10. The gift of PRAYER - pray for those people
on your Christmas list and let them know that you pray for them.
Praying for someone is a way of saying, "You are so special to me
that I talk to God about you."
